Carport apron installation involves setting up a concrete or paved area directly in front of a carport or garage opening. This service typically includes preparing the ground, pouring or laying the material, and finishing the surface to create a smooth, durable transition between the driveway and the carport. Proper installation helps ensure that vehicles can enter and exit smoothly while protecting the underlying soil from erosion or settling. This work can also improve the overall appearance of the property, providing a neat and functional entryway for everyday use.
One of the main problems that carport apron installation addresses is the issue of water runoff and pooling near the garage or carport entrance. Without a properly installed apron, rainwater can collect and cause flooding or damage to the foundation over time. Additionally, an uneven or cracked apron can pose safety hazards, increasing the risk of trips or vehicle damage. Installing a well-constructed apron helps manage water flow, prevents erosion, and maintains a level surface that supports the weight of vehicles, reducing long-term maintenance concerns.

The overview below groups typical Carport Apron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Hamilton County, IN.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or repairs or upgrades to existing carport aprons,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, covering patchwork or minor adjustments. Fewer projects reach the higher end for more extensive repairs.
Basic Installation - Installing a new carport apron usually costs between $1,000 and $2,500 for standard materials and straightforward setups. Most projects in Hamilton County fall into this mid-range, with costs varying based on size and material choices. Larger or more complex installations can exceed this range.
Full Replacement - Replacing an entire existing apron with new materials often ranges from $2,500 to $5,000 or more. Many full replacements land in the higher part of this spectrum, especially when excavation or custom features are involved. Fewer projects reach the top tier, which involves extensive work or premium materials.
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Large or highly customized carport apron installations can cost $5,000 and above. These projects typically involve complex design, specialty materials, or significant site preparation. Such projects are less common and tend to be at the upper end of the cost spectrum.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a carport apron installation? Carport apron installation involves adding a concrete or paved surface around the base of a carport to improve durability and drainage.
Why should I consider professional installation for a carport apron? Hiring experienced contractors ensures proper surface preparation, quality workmanship, and a finished look that complements the existing structure.
What materials are typically used for carport aprons? Common materials include concrete, asphalt, and paving stones, selected based on durability, aesthetic preferences, and local conditions.
How do local contractors ensure proper drainage around a carport apron? They design and install the apron with appropriate slopes and drainage features to prevent water pooling and protect the foundation.
